Nigella Lawson to visit Australia

Food writer and television cook Nigella Lawson will visit Australia in January.

Celebrity cook Nigella Lawson is visiting Australia in January during a world tour to promote her latest cookbook, Simply Nigella – Feel Good Food. Lawson will be the special guest at a series of events hosted by Fairfax Good Food.

Fans of the British television cooking show host and writer, whose books have sold more than 10 million copies worldwide, can see her in conversation with food writer Jill Dupleix in Melbourne and Brisbane, while in Sydney, Lawson will present a four-course dinner at Matt Moran's Chiswick at the Gallery, inspired by recipes from the book.

Lawson will be at the Melbourne Town Hall on January 18, Brisbane City Hall on January 19 and at Sydney's Chiswick at the Gallery on January 21.

Tickets to the Melbourne and Brisbane events are $44, plus ticketing fees, and the Sydney dinner is $270, which includes a short conversation hosted by Dupleix, drinks and a copy of Simply Nigella – Feel Good Food (RRP $59.99). Bookings: HERE.
